Output 8583baef721a26f876f1839d50ec6bfd27f13e7ea45ba202745f0e216ecf9131:17

value
4173552
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0519251865757a05ba6585f4af1ddcec5eda9c78 OP_EQUALVERIFY OP_CHECKSIG
address
1TxW4M2PVGFk2JeEPTdLn4KcGCoZL58iC
transaction
8583baef721a26f876f1839d50ec6bfd27f13e7ea45ba202745f0e216ecf9131
confirmations
267202
spent
true